Arrival in Pokhara
Pokhara - Begin your adventure in the beautiful city of Pokhara. After organizing your trekking gear, enjoy a peaceful morning by the tranquil lakeside. In the evening, receive a comprehensive briefing about the upcoming trek. Rest well and prepare for the journey ahead.
Drive to Birethanti from Pokhara – 1 hour and Trek to Ulleri (2,020m) – 4 to 5 hours
Ulleri - Following breakfast, a short drive will take you to Birethanti, where permits are checked, and the trek commences. Lace up your boots tightly as the journey begins. The ascent to Ulleri is marked by numerous stone steps; it is challenging yet stunning. The path leads through serene woods, terraced farms, and occasionally, friendly goats can be spotted.
Trek to Ghorepani (2,840m) from Ulleri- 5 to 6 hours
Ghorepani - Today offers a more relaxed and tranquil experience. The trail meanders through a forest of towering rhododendron trees, and in spring, the forest bursts with vibrant and colorful blooms. Ghorepani is perched atop the hills. Evenings are chilly, but the teahouses provide warmth and coziness, where trekkers enjoy tea, share stories, and unwind by the fire.
Early morning hike up to Poon Hill (3,210m) and back, then Trek to Tadapani (2,610m)- 6 to 7 hours
Tadapani - Begin before sunrise! Use headlamps to illuminate the path as you ascend to Poonhill. It’s quite a trek until the sky turns a stunning gold. When the sun illuminates the peaks of Dhaulagiri, Annapurna, and Machhapuchhre, it feels as if time stands still. After breakfast, head to Ghorepani, with the trail descending and ascending again until reaching Tadapani, a small settlement surrounded by dense rhododendron and oak forests.
Trek to Sinuwa (2,360m) from Tadapani- 6 to 7 hours
Sinuwa - Today’s trek offers a variety of experiences. The path descends, crosses small bridges over rivers, and winds through a quiet forest, passing a tiny mountain village. The day exudes a calm and steady vibe. Upon reaching Sinuwa, the forest appears deeper and greener, the air cooler, and the towering mountains seem a bit closer.
Trek to Deurali (3,230m) from Sinuwa- 6 to 7 hours
Deurali - Today’s path winds through bamboo forests and past beautiful waterfalls. The gentle sound of the Modi Khola River can be heard far below. This is a day to relax, walk gently, and enjoy the proximity to the mountains. Deurali, a charming village, sits above the tree line, where the night sky is filled with bright stars and the air is cool and refreshing.
Trek to Annapurna Base Camp (4,130m) from Deurali- 5 to 6 hours
Annapurna Base Camp - The magical day has arrived. The path leads from thinning trees and open terrain to Machhapuchhre Base Camp (3,700m). After crossing MBC, the final ascent to Annapurna Base Camp reveals a breathtaking natural amphitheater. Towering mountains pierce the sky, and lodges offer stunning views for a lifetime of memories.
From Annapurna Base Camp (4,130m) to Pokhara (8,22m) - 40 minutes
Pokhara - Depart the majestic mountains with hearts full of joy. A helicopter transports you from the icy landscapes, over peaceful farms and hamlets, gently returning you to the warm and welcoming atmosphere of Pokhara.
